WR05 YCO is a 2005 Ford Galaxy in Blue with a 1,896c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 25 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76%.
Across all 2005 Ford Galaxy models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.5% with a typical mileage of 96,750 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Galaxy f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 102,272 recorded failures. If you're considering buying WR05 YCO,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Galaxy typ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 21 years old, this Ford Galaxy is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
